Transaction 42bc484696b78fa63da986e87500c2e51818d42e4e9be13884232e63d5937141

1 Input
2 Outputs
  • 42bc484696b78fa63da986e87500c2e51818d42e4e9be13884232e63d5937141:0
  • value  5079237
    address  bc1qken289l83z8h9g77zaexgcyfkf4x2jvpg0ah3h
  • 42bc484696b78fa63da986e87500c2e51818d42e4e9be13884232e63d5937141:1
  • value  202133
    address  331MeNQhGKrMuvFDcpk38yx971CSK9t7u5